HiSilicon Kirin 980 has a maximum frequency of 1.80 GHz. 8 Cores. Power consumption of 6 W. Released in Q4/2018.

Qualcomm Snapdragon 778G Plus has a maximum frequency of 2.50 GHz. 8 / 8 Cores. Released in Q4/2021.
